日志文件管理要点市公开课一等奖省赛课获奖课件_第1页
日志文件管理要点市公开课一等奖省赛课获奖课件_第2页
日志文件管理要点市公开课一等奖省赛课获奖课件_第3页
日志文件管理要点市公开课一等奖省赛课获奖课件_第4页
日志文件管理要点市公开课一等奖省赛课获奖课件_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

Oracle8i/9i

联机日志文件日常管理

日志文件管理要点第1页数据库实例日志文件数据库实例中日志文件存放系统日志信息;日志文件中数据由LGWR进程写入;数据库实例中普通有多个日志文件组;每个日志文件组有多个组员(即多个日志文件);日志文件组以循环方式来使用;日志文件写由检验点进程来控制.日志文件管理要点第2页数据库实例日志文件LGWR后台进程SGA中log_buffer区信息写到日志文件中;日志文件数据是否频繁写由INITsid.ora下面参数决定:LOG_CHECKPOINT_INTERVAL参数LOG_CHECKPOINT_TIMEOUT参数INTERVAL参数为块数;TIMEOUT参数为时间间隔(企业版为1800秒).日志文件管理要点第3页建立日志文件只能用alterdatabase命令来建立日志文件:ALTERDATABASE[database_name]ADDLOGFILE[GROUP[group_number]]Filename[SIZEsize_integer[K|M]][REUSE]例子.建立组6日志文件:

ALTERDATABASEADDLOGFILEGROUP6(E:\DATABASE\log6a.ora,F:\DATABASE\log6b.ora)size10m;日志文件管理要点第4页重新命名日志文件要重新命名日志组员名字,步骤以下:1.关闭数据库,并进行完全备份;2.使用操作系统命令拷贝原来日志文件到新地方;3.用startupmount开启数据库;4.用ALTERDATABASERENAMEFILE'<old_redo_file_name>'TO'<new_redo_file_name>';5.用ALTERDATABASEOPEN打开数据库;6.备份控制文件。日志文件管理要点第5页删除日志文件可用alterdatabase带drop子句删除日志文件:ALTERDATABASEdatabase_nameDROPLOGFILEGROUPgroup_number|file_name|(file_name,file_name(,...))可用加MEMBER实现删除日志组员:ALTERDATABASEdatabase_nameDROPLOGFILEMEMBERfile_name;日志文件管理要点第6页删除日志文件可用alterdatabase带drop子句删除日志文件:SQL>selectgroup#,bytes,members,statusfromv$log;GROUP#BYTESMEMBERSSTATUS--------------------------------------------------------------1511INACTIVE2511INACTIVE3511CURRENT

452428802UNUSEDSQL>alterdatabasedroplogfilegroup1;数据库已更改。日志文件管理要点第7页日志文件信息查询在确认某个日志文件组不再使用时可删除,但一定要确保该组不是正在使用时才能删除,如:selectgroup#,bytes,members,statusfromv$log;

GROUP#BYTESMEMBERSSTATUS--------------------------------------------------152428802CURRENT252428802UNUSED3511INACTIVE452428802ACTIVEAlterdatabasedroplogfilegroup3;日志文件管理要点第8页查看数据库实例日志文件SQL>colmemberfora40SQL>select*fromv$logfile;GROUP#STATUSTYPEMEMBER-----------------------------------------------------------3ONLINEC:\ORACLE\ORADATA\ORA92\REDO03.LOG2STALEONLINEC:\ORACLE\ORADATA\ORA92\REDO02.LOG1STALEONLINEC:\ORACLE\ORADATA\ORA92\REDO01.LOG日志文件管理要点第9页查看日志文件相关参数LOG_CHECKPOINT_INTERVAL指定日志文件操作系统块数(不是数据库块)。

LOG_CHECKPOINT_TIMEOUT设置时间间隔秒数,普通900秒;企业版能够1800秒(30分钟)

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论